What it is and what it solves

The Academic Diary 2026 2027 Refill A5 is a six-hole organiser insert designed to extend an A5 Filofax-style organiser. It covers August 2026 to July 2027 and offers a practical weekly view on two pages alongside a monthly overview. This format helps you capture daily notes, track commitments, and keep long‑term planning in one place. If you rely on a physical planner to stay on top of classes, deadlines and appointments, this refill provides the familiar layout with dedicated sections for focus, notes and contacts.

How the layout works on the page

Each week is presented as a two-page spread, with a generous amount of space for daily notes, plus a weekly focus section to help you prioritise tasks. The monthly spreads use colourful tabs for quick navigation, making it easier to jump between weeks and months at a glance. There are extra pages for notes, timetable and examinations, UK holidays and important dates, plus trackers for habits and annual planning for 2026/27.

Material and durability considerations

The paper is non-bleed through, thanks to 100 and 140 gsm white stock. That means you can use a range of inks without worrying about ink showing through to the other side, which is handy if you like darker inks or fountain pen nibs—though you should still consider your own writing style and ink choice. As a refill, its durability depends on the quality of the housing you place it in and how often you swap pages.

Compatibility and setup notes

This insert is compatible with Filofax A5 Organisers with six holes, and the hole spacing is listed as 19-19-70-19-19 mm. If you already own a compatible organiser, this refill slots in as a straightforward replacement for the original inserts. If you’re new to this style of organiser, expect a learning curve around page turning and tab navigation, but the six‑hole format is widely used and straightforward to adjust with compatible accessories.

Frequently asked questions

  • What size is the insert? A5 size, 14.5 x 21 cm (tabbed 153 x 210 mm).
  • What is included beyond the weekly and monthly spreads? Notes, contacts, timetable & examinations, UK holidays, important dates, habit/plan tracker and annual plan pages.
  • Does it bleed through with ink? The paper is non‑bleeding up to 100–140 gsm, actual performance depends on ink, nib and writing pressure.
  • Is it compatible with all A5 six‑hole organisers? It is designed for Filofax A5 Organisers with six holes and a 19–19–70–19–19 mm spacing.
  • Can I use this if I don’t usually plan months in advance? The monthly overview with colourful tabs is intended to aid long‑range planning, but you can adapt usage to your preferred rhythm.
